About The Position

The Sales Center Manager is an inspirational leader who has the day-to-day responsibility of managing a customer-focused, growth-oriented and profitable Horizon sales center. This position is the driving force behind the Center’s success – from employee morale to helping our customers' businesses thrive to increasing market share. The successful candidate owns the responsibility for supporting our customers’ success by having an operational focus, a bank of knowledge in either the irrigation, landscape or outdoor living industries and a passionate desire to lead a high-performance team to achieve its assigned business goals.

Responsibilities

  • Ensures a safe environment. Always. Our employee’s safety is our #1 priority.
  • Hires, trains, and develops a highly engaged team motivated to win.
  • Uses coaching and continuous feedback to develop team members to their highest career potential.
  • Delivers world-class customer service to business owners who rely on us to succeed. Always meets customer service metrics (i.e., speed at the counter) and receives top tier customer satisfaction scores.
  • Efficiently and effectively handles customer issues.
  • Manages the Center’s financials to the budget using the P&L (and other financial reports) to control expenses, increase margin and grow sales.
  • Drives the sales process to meet or exceed monthly and annual sales goals.
  • Ensures the Center’s operations meets company standards and meets KPIs. This includes inventory, facility, fleet and warehouse management.
  • Demonstrates substantial entrepreneurial spirit by identifying competitive opportunities to expand the Center’s product lines, customer base, sales per customer and market share.
  • Presents a clean, well-organized, well-stocked Center.
  • Controls shrink.
  • Carefully operates within the Company policies and procedures.
  • Assists in collections and cash management.
